    Understanding The Gallbladder's Role

    The gallbladder is a reservoir for the digestive juice, called bile, which the liver produces. It holds the bile until it is needed for the digestion of fats. At this time, the gallbladder contracts and pushes bile out into the intestine. Gallbladder attacks occur when stone-like precipitates, which build up in the gallbladder over time, are forced through the outlet ducts into the intestine.

    Most of these precipitates are made of cholesterol and form as a result of a lack of fibre, excess cholesterol, decreased liver function, lack of bile and lack of bile movement.

    What Are Symptoms of Gallstones?

    Symptoms of gallbladder colic include recurrent, intense, cramping pain under the right ribcage or over the right shoulder. Nausea, vomiting, fever and chills may accompany the pain. If the stone remains lodged, and bile flow is blocked, jaundice (itchy yellow skin), infection, and pancreatitis can result. Gallbladder attacks are often precipitated by the consumption of rich, fatty or creamy foods. The bile is also a conduit for processed toxins from the liver. Gallbladder problems can also manifest with symptoms of liver toxicity like headaches, a bitter taste in the mouth, irritability and bloating or pressure under the right ribcage.

    What Are Treatment & Gallstone Supporting Supplements Options?

    The conventional treatment for gallstones is removal of the stones and something removal of the entire gall bladder. In some cases, high cholesterol medication will be prescribed. Both methods are not without side effects; the most troubling side effect with high cholesterol medication is depression and an increased risk of suicide. In addition to this, high cholesterol medications can drain vital nutrients for the heart, like coenzyme Q10. Similar side effects can be seen with the full removal of the gall bladder. In both cases, fat-soluble (A,D,E,K) vitamin absorption is decreased along with essential fatty acids.

    Prevention Tips

    To prevent gallstones, maintain a healthy weight and avoid yo-yo dieting. Dietary changes for gallbladder disorders include increasing fibre intake and lowering the fat and cholesterol content of your foods. Drink lots of clear fluids and eat raw fruits and vegetables and whole grains.

    Include green leafy vegetables, nuts, seeds, vegetable protein like soybeans and unrefined oils like olive, flax and sunflower in your daily diet.

    Eat bitter foods like artichoke, rhubarb and salad greens in order to stimulate bile flow. Drink apple, beet and pear juice to soften gallstones.

    Avoid all junk foods, fried foods, processed foods, fast foods, white flour products, white sugar products, red meat, egg yolks, ice cream, salt, coffee, colas and other caffeine sources. Eliminate alcohol, tobacco and highly spiced foods. Dairy products should be avoided because they contain casein, which promotes stone formation. Food allergies can cause a gallbladder attack by inflaming the ducts and decreasing their size. The most common gallbladder-affecting allergens are eggs, pork, onion, chicken, turkey, duck, milk, coffee and citrus fruits.

  • High Homocysteine Levels - Causes and Treatments

    Homocysteine has become an important marker of cardiovascular health risk. At high levels, it has been shown to damage the vessels of the heart and promote blood clot formation, which can result in heart disease and stroke.

    Many of us are unaware of our homocysteine levels, as there are no symptoms when they are too high, and testing is not routinely performed.

    Many natural healthcare practitioners use this aminco acid as an important component of cardiovascular screening tests. If these amino acid levels are found to be outside the optimal range, there are several important nutrients that can lower levels and help prevent cardiovascular disease.

    What is Homocysteine?

    It is an amino acid that comes from the digestion of proteins. It is formed from methionine, an essential amino acid found abundantly in animal protein such as meat, seafood, dairy, and eggs. Once it is formed from methionine, it is metabolized in two ways: it is either recycled back into methionine or it is converted into another amino acid, cysteine. Both of these actions require folate (or folic acid), pyridoxine (B6), and cobalamin (B12) in order to work effectively. Inadequate levels of these nutrients prevent homocysteine breakdown and can lead to persistently high levels.

    Why Are High Levels of Homocysteine Are Unhealthy?

    When present in high levels, it has been linked to heart disease and stroke. High circulating homocysteine appears to cause injury to the delicate cells of the coronary arteries. Continued cellular injury leads to vascular inflammation, which ultimately causes scarring and hardening of the arteries known as atherosclerosis. This process results in thicker and less elastic artery walls and a narrowing of arterial openings, thus reducing blood flow.

    Secondly, it has effects on the action of blood platelets, promoting blood clot formation. Large clots can travel through the body to the cardiac arteries of the heart, causing a heart attack, or to the vessels of the brain, causing a stroke. Further, recent evidence has also shown that even slightly elevated levels of this amino acid above normal ranges can double the risk of developing Alzheimer's disease.

    Causes of High Homocysteine

    Because protein-rich diets are high in methionine, they consequently produce high levels of this amino acid. For this reason, diets rich in animal protein but low in fruits and leafy vegetables tend to promote high levels of this amino acid. In addition, insufficient consumption of green vegetables results in inadequate intake of B vitamins and folic acid, which are essential for the breakdown of this amino acid. High stress levels can also contribute to high circulating homocysteine.

    The body's levels of neurotransmitters epinephrine (adrenaline) and norepinephrine increase when exposed to stress. The body uses the methionine-homocysteine pathway to break these neurotransmitters down and return to a non-stressed state. Researchers have also noticed a correlation between coffee consumption and high homocysteine levels. It seems that as coffee intake goes up, so too does homocysteine.

    How Do I Know If I Have High Homocysteine?

    There are no physical symptoms of high homocysteine; levels can only be checked via blood tests. These tests are usually not routinely performed by physicians and are often overlooked in favour of other cardiovascular risk markers such as cholesterol levels or blood pressure measurements. Normal levels of homocysteine should range between 5-15 mmol/L, although it is suggested that levels less than 7-8 mmol/L are preferable.

    Homocysteine Support Options

    Conventional Treatment 

    Since there are no medications that directly reduce levels of this amino acid, conventional treatment usually consists of attempts to increase dietary intake of B vitamins and folic acid in order to indirectly promote breakdown of this amino acid.

    Naturopathic Treatment

    Naturopathic treatment emphasized foods rich in vitamins B6, B12, and folate. Beans, legumes, broccoli, asparagus, and spinach provide excellent folate sources. Meats, fortified cereals, bananas, sweet potatoes, and spinach supply vitamins B6 and B12. Avoid foods high in methionine, including red meat and dairy. Limit animal protein to 3-4ounces daily.

    Breathing exercises, meditation, and yoga can help reduce homocysteine production. Regular exercise lowers stress and may reduce levels of this amino acid by up to 12%.

    Vitamins B6 and B12 help break down excess levels of this amino acid. Aging can increase homocysteine levels and reduce B12 absorption. Older adults may benefit from appropriate supplementation.

    1. Vitamin B 12

    Vitamin B12 is absorbed differently depending on delivery method. Sublingual B12 increases bioavailability by absorbing under the tongue. Injections into the muscle provide even higher absorption. Naturopathic doctors commonly administer B12 injections in clinical settings.

    2. 5-Methyltetrahydrafolate (5-MTHF)

    5-HTMF supports homocysteine breakdown effectively. Folic acid alone doesn't significantly raise blood folate levels. Active folate, 5-MTHF, works more efficiently at lower doses. This form improves homocysteine regulation.

    3. Trimethylglycine (TMG)

    TMG or glycine betaine, occurs in quinoa, spinach, lamb, and beets. It helps recycle homocysteine back into methionine. Supplementation often provides therapeutic levels.

    4. SAMe

    SAMe forms from methionine. It supports conversion of homocysteine into cysteine. It also enhances folate activity, improving homocysteine reduction.

    5. N-acetyl-cysteine (NAC)

    NAC lowers homocysteine levels. It converts homocysteine into cysteine by freeing it from protein carriers in blood.

    6. Omega-3 Fatty Acids

    Omega-3 fatty acids support cardiovascular health. Research shows omega-3 supplements can reduce homocysteine levels, though mechanisms remain unclear.

    7. Taurine

    Taurine is another nutrient well studied in cardiovascular disease. Research suggests that this amino acid might actually block the absorption of methionine, which ultimately prevents its breakdown into homocysteine.

    What is Meniere's Disease?

    Meniere’s disease is an inner ear condition that is characterized by episodes of hearing loss, dizziness and ringing in the ears. Nausea, vomiting and a feeling of pressure within the ear may also occur. The exact cause is unknown. Researchers postulate that Meniere’s disease may be due to increased fluid volume in the inner ear or dental and jaw problems. Attacks can be triggered by stress, decreased circulation to the ear, toxin accumulation or food sensitivities.

    Meniere's Disease Support Options

    Conventional Support

    Conventional treatment of Meniere’s involves a variety of medications. Promethazine is used to treat nausea and vertigo. Diuretics may be used to decrease fluid accumulation. Valium is often used to lessen anxiety and sedate the balance system. Prescriptions for antihistamines, steroids or calcium channel blockers may also be used. Surgical procedures are reserved for severe cases. Some techniques destroy the balance centre while others physically drain the ear’s fluid.

    Meniere's Supplement Support

    Nutritional support for Meniere’s can include several nutritional supplements:

    Manganese - Clinical studies have shown that a deficiency of this vital trace mineral contributes to the onset of Meniere’s disease. Since it is often difficult to get from the diet, supplementation is usually the only practical route for ingesting a significant enough dosage for a therapeutic effect.

    Ginkgo - This herb helps to improve circulation through small blood vessels. Poor circulation to the ear and head contributes to the often debilitating symptoms of Meniere’s.

    CoQ10 helps to improve circulation and oxygen utilization.

    B complex - These vitamins are crucial for your body to cope with stress effectively. Stress can play a role in the onset of a Meniere’s attack.

    Ginger - This herb’s nausea-fighting effects are widely known. Use it at the onset of an attack to settle the stomach.

    St. John’s wort - The frustration of dealing with a potentially debilitating illness like Meniere’s can often lead to subsequent depression. St. John’s wort has been clinically proven to reduce anxiety and elevate mood.

    Lecithin or PhosphatidylSerine both help to optimize neurotransmitter production and brain & nerve health.

    Lifestyle Support Options

    Stress reduction is an important part of preventing Meniere’s attacks. To decrease symptoms during an attack, lie with the unaffected ear against the floor and look in the direction of the affected ear. To decrease vertigo, restrict your head movement and look at a stationary object a comfortable distance away from you. Increase circulation to the affected ear by massaging the head and ears.

    Following a hypoglycemic diet helps some individuals because it keeps insulin levels in check. High insulin levels impair circulation. Dietary changes should also support the cardiovascular system so that vessels remain healthy. Avoid the following things; saturated fats, fried foods, salt, monosodium glutamate, alcohol, sugar and caffeine. Avoid any foods that you are sensitive to. Eat foods that are high in B vitamins because they help with stress. For example, eat whole grains, green vegetables, white beans and nutritional yeast. Vitamin C and bioflavinoids are antioxidants which protect the vessels. Eat fresh fruits and vegetables, especially green, leafy vegetables, citrus fruits, kiwis, currants, and dark coloured berries.
